Mike take a look at Nandina domestica, another top 10 for the mediterranean garden. Super autumn colour with berries which last through the winter, white flowers and interesting "bamboo" like leaves. Punica has strong yellow leaves in the fall. Hedera helix the last plant to flower before the onset of winter. But you are right, there`s not much.
Some of the grasses give interest, for example Festuca idahoensis, is blue throughout the winter although I have never had much luck with this grass. I would leave the flower heads of Stipa, Pennisetum spp------fantastic family and many more grasses.
